1. Rustic Cabin Maroon

The room opens with knotty pine walls and a soft rug underfoot, drawing you toward the bed like a woodland embrace.

Deep maroon duvet covers soft cotton sheets, paired with chunky wool blankets and leather-accented pillows on a reclaimed wood headboard.

It wraps you in a grounded calm, where the air feels crisp yet soothing, like a quiet cabin after a snowfall.

Twinkling fairy lights along the beams add a gentle sparkle, layering in that final touch of textured warmth.

Swap your summer linens for flannel ones in one shade to anchor the rustic feel instantly.

2. Scandinavian Minimalist White

Sunlight filters through sheer curtains, highlighting the bed as the room’s peaceful centerpiece against pale walls.

White Egyptian cotton bedding layers with a thin merino wool throw and understated knit cushions on a birch wood frame.

The space breathes easy tranquility, cool and fresh like a Nordic morning, inviting deep, restful breaths.

A single pendant light with a frosted bulb hangs above, casting a soft glow that enhances the clean lines.

Choose all-white textiles in varying weaves to build subtle depth without overwhelming the simplicity.

4. Luxe Velvet Navy

Rich walls envelop the space, with the bed standing out as a plush invitation under subtle recessed lighting.

Navy velvet comforter over silk-blend sheets, accented by faux fur pillows and brass-edged blankets on an upholstered frame.

The atmosphere hums with elegant intimacy, deep and velvety like a midnight sky blanketing you.

A mirrored lamp on the side table reflects warm light, sealing the luxurious texture.

Invest in one velvet piece as your focal bedding to elevate the entire room’s depth.
